Hoping to skyrocket their way into the promotion spots late on Friday night, Chapecoense will travel to Sao Paulo when they meet Botafogo.

Botafogo SP

Starting with the hosts, while some in Botafogo’s camp might have opened up the 2025 campaign with their sights set on mounting a genuine top-half charge, Marcio Zanardi’s men have drastically failed to find any kind of fluidity. Last seen putting in another toothless performance as they slumped to a 1-0 loss away at Paysandu, the Panthers find themselves scrapping it out in the drop zone and facing a real battle to keep hold of their Serie B status this season. Suffering consecutive 3-0 drumming against Operario and Athletic Club last month, the former Goias boss has a major job on his hands in Sao Paulo. Putting just a single win on the board from any of their previous six second-tier appearances, Botafogo have also registered just 10 points from any of their first 12 Serie B showdowns. Desperately seeking some kind of boost this weekend, Friday’s hosts have gained an unwanted reputation for their struggles in the final third. In fact, Zanardi’s downbeat squad have drawn a blank in four of their last six outings.

Botafogo SP Team News

Shown what was a costly second-half booking away at Paysandu last week, veteran striker Jonathan Cafu will serve a one-match suspension here. Likewise, all still dealing with respective injury issues, Botafogo will once again be without the likes of Alisson Cassiano, Matheus Barbosa and ex-Estoril midfielder Wesley Dias.

Finding the net in three of his previous four Serie B appearances, 23-year-old Alexandre Jesus will shoulder plenty of Botafogo’s goalscoring threat. Arriving from Guarani ahead of the 2025 campaign, Gabriel Bispo will start in the middle of the park.

Chapecoense

As for the visitors, while Chapecoense might have spent the majority of the 2024 campaign looking over their shoulder at a looming relegation scrap, the Big Green have shown plenty of improvements this time around. Making a welcomed return to winning ways last time out as they clinched a 2-1 victory at home against Ferroviaria, Gilmar Dal Pozzio’s men will be desperate to use that performance as a platform to build on. Losing just a pair of their previous seven Serie B appearances, the Santa Catarina-based outfit are sat within touching distance of finding a route into the promotion spots. Getting Friday’s showdown underway sat just two points adrift of the top-four, Chapecoense could be smelling a potential opportunity here. However, while Dal Pozzo’s camp might have received plenty of plaudits from across Brazil’s second-tier, it should be noted that they have mustered just a sole point from their last four matchups away from the Arena Conda.

Chapecoense Team News

Once again missing out against Ferroviaria last week, Chapecoense are once again expected to be without former Vasco marksman Getulio on Friday night. However, after serving a one-match suspension in Santa Catarina last time out, Joao Paulo could be handed a full recall here.

Bagging a brace at the Arena Conda last week and finally opening his Serie B account, ex-Avai striker Marcinho will spearhead Dal Pozzo’s charge in the final third. Arriving from Juventude last year, veteran goalkeeper Leo Vieira will start between the sticks on Sao Paulo.

Botafogo SP vs Chapecoense Key Factors to Consider

    • When Botafogo and Chapecoense last met back in August 2024, Friday’s opponents played out a 1-1 stalemate at the Arena Conda.
    • Botafogo have recorded just a single win from any of their previous six Serie B appearances.
    • Likewise, the Panthers have drawn a blank in four of those six consecutive matchups.
    • Chapecoense have collected just a single point from their previous four Serie B matchups outside of Santa Catarina.
    • Seven of Chapecoense’s last eight appearances away from the Arena Conda have finished with under 2.5 goals.
